Introduce bitmap_xor_agg, a bitwise XOR (symmetric difference) aggregation 
function for flat bitmaps, completing the function set alongside bitmap_or_agg 
(3.5.0), bitmap_construct_agg (3.5.0), bitmap_count (3.5.0), and bitmap_and_agg 
(4.1.0, SPARK-53877).

The bitmap_xor_agg function outputs a bitmap representing the bitwise XOR of 
all bitmaps in the input column. The input column must contain bitmaps 
generated from bitmap_construct_agg().

{code:sql}
> SELECT substring(hex(bitmap_xor_agg(col)), 0, 6) FROM VALUES (X '10'), (X 
> '30'), (X '40') AS tab(col);
 600000

> SELECT substring(hex(bitmap_xor_agg(col)), 0, 6) FROM VALUES (X '10'), (X 
> '10') AS tab(col);
 000000
{code}

(The second example demonstrates symmetric difference: two identical values XOR 
to zero.)

h2. Use Cases

Symmetric difference is useful for:
 * Finding users who belong to exactly one of two groups (not both)
 * Detecting changes between two snapshots
 * Any scenario requiring XOR semantics on bitmaps

h2. Implementation

Follow the exact pattern of BitmapAndAgg (SPARK-53877):
 * Merge operation: buffer[i] ^= input[i]
 * Initialize buffer to all zeros (same as BitmapOrAgg)
 * Both update() and merge() paths must use XOR

Relates to: SPARK-53877
